使用 UIDynamics 简单实现的侧边菜单。包括重力、附件、推动、视差效果等。
向 MFSideMenu 学习而来。
将 GSSideMenu
文件夹添加到您的项目中。
在您的应用代理中
#import "GSSideMenu.h"
GSSideMenuViewController *container = [GSSideMenuViewController initWithCenterViewController:centerViewController MenuViewController:menuViewController;
self.window.rootViewController = container;
[self.window makeKeyAndVisible];
GSSideMenu
的子类,例如 MainViewController
。@"MenuView"
和 @"CenterView"
。MainViewController
中添加一个名为 awakeFromNib
的方法,并使用以下代码- (void)awakeFromNib {
self.menuViewController = [self.storyboard instantiateViewControllerWithIdentifier:@"MenuView"];
self.centerViewController = [self.storyboard instantiateViewControllerWithIdentifier:@"CenterView"];
}